What is the way to restore the default desktop icons?
1. Right-click on an empty area of the desktop and select Personalize.
2. Click on Themes, then Theme Settings, and select Desktop Icon Settings.
3. On the Desktop Icon Settings window, select the check boxes of the icons you wish to appear on the desktop and deselect the check boxes of the icons you wish to not appear on the desktop.
4. Click OK when finished.

What was the main anti-war political organisation in Britain?
The main anti-war political organisation in Britain was the Stop the War Coalition, which was established in 2001 in response to the US invasion of Afghanistan. It continues to oppose military interventions and some of Britain’s other foreign policy initiatives.

What is a modulefile in Linux?
A modulefile in Linux is a text file used to define the environment in which a program runs. It is used to set environment variables such as $PATH and Load related libraries. The modulefile is used by the module command for loading, unloading, and switching between different versions of programs.
